The Origins of the Blazertje
The blazer first gained popularity in the 19th century, originally worn as part of naval and sporting uniforms. Over time, the design evolved beyond uniforms and entered mainstream fashion, symbolizing elegance and confidence.
The blazertje emerged as a trendier, more adaptable version. Designers began experimenting with different fabrics, softer fits, and creative colors. This allowed the blazertje to become more than a workplace essential—it turned into a fashion piece for all lifestyles, from students to entrepreneurs to creatives.

Choosing the Perfect Blazertje
When shopping for one, keep these factors in mind:
-
Fit – Slim cuts for polished looks, oversized cuts for trendy outfits.
-
Fabric – Wool blends for colder months, linen or cotton for warmer seasons.
-
Color – Neutrals for maximum versatility, bold colors for standout fashion.
-
Purpose – Work, travel, or casual wear—pick one that suits your lifestyle.
Caring for Your Blazertje
To extend its life, proper care is key:
-
Dry clean when necessary, especially for wool or silk fabrics.
-
Use padded hangers to maintain shoulder shape.
-
Steam lightly to remove wrinkles without harming the fabric.
